Key Differences
In short — Core i9-12900KF outperforms the cheaper Core i3-4150 on the selected game parameters. However, the worse performing Core i3-4150 is a better bang for your buck. The better performing Core i9-12900KF is 2744 days newer than the cheaper Core i3-4150.
Advantages of Intel Core i9-12900KF
- Performs up to 13% better in God of War than Core i3-4150 - 191 vs 169 FPS
- Can execute more multi-threaded tasks simultaneously than Intel Core i3-4150 - 24 vs 4 threads
Advantages of Intel Core i3-4150
- Up to 91% cheaper than Core i9-12900KF - €33.4 vs €391.0
- Up to 90% better value when playing God of War than Core i9-12900KF - €0.2 vs €2.05 per FPS
- Consumes up to 57% less energy than Intel Core i9-12900KF - 54 vs 125 Watts
- Works without a dedicated GPU, while Intel Core i9-12900KF doesn't have integrated graphics
